For the 2025 school year, there are 8 public schools serving 9,331 students in 37922, TN (there are , serving 210 private students). 98% of all K-12 students in 37922, TN are educated in public schools (compared to the TN state average of 90%).
The top ranked public schools in 37922, TN are Blue Grass Elementary School, Farragut Middle School and Farragut Intermediate.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 37922 have an average math proficiency score of 64% (versus the Tennessee public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 63% (versus the 37% statewide average). Schools in 37922, TN have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of Tennessee public schools.
Minority enrollment is 23% of the student body (majority Asian and Hispanic), which is less than the Tennessee public school average of 43% (majority Black).
